Examples
-
Convert 10 mJ/s to pound-foot/second: 10 × 0.0007375621 = 0.007375621 pound-foot/second
-
Convert 500 mJ/s to pound-foot/second: 500 × 0.0007375621 = 0.36878105 pound-foot/second

Frequently Asked Questions
-
What does millijoule per second measure?
-
It measures power as the rate of energy transfer, equal to 0.001 joules per second, commonly used for low-power systems.
-
What is pound-foot per second used for?
-
It measures mechanical power as work done per second, useful in Imperial-unit engineering, especially for motors and torque calculations.
-
Why is conversion between these units important?
-
Converting allows comparison of low-power electronic measurements with mechanical power values in Imperial units, aiding analysis across unit systems.
Key Terminology
-
Millijoule/second [mJ/s]
-
A unit of power equal to 0.001 joules per second, representing the rate of energy transfer for low power applications.
-
Pound-foot/second
-
An Imperial unit of power measuring mechanical work done at one pound-force foot per second.
-
Power
-
The rate at which energy is transferred, converted, or dissipated over time.
